Default needs some help trying to troubleshoot

ok so i have a 2001 f4i, just finished ripping the bike completly apart to replace the speedsensor which by the way is a pain in the *** since its located ontop of the crank case, replace plugs, coolant, oil and all that good stuff, the problem is that when im in 1st n 2nd im getting alot of hesitation in the lower rpm, almost like the bike isnt getting enough fuel, i thought it might have been a spark problem but obviously not, so i was wondering if anyone had any input, my conclusion is that its either a clogs or faulty injector( anyone know what kind of injector cleaner works the best in these bikes) or when i dropped in 2 months ago i broke off the fork bar that holds the throatle on and am thinking that maybe the throatle is sticking. dont really want to replace both the throatle assembly n injectors right now dont really have the money to blow, so if anyone has any input to what they think the problem might be i would appriciate it. thanks in advance
